No crossing and no pavement

Reported via mobile in the General highways enquiry category anonymously at 19:00, Thursday 13 March 2025

Sent to Bristol City Council less than a minute later. FixMyStreet ref: 7275098.

There’s no crossing on Thicket Road/Thicket avenue. It’s a really busy, wide road and there’s nowhere safe to cross. This makes going up to Staple Hill high street stressful, especially with small children or a pram or wheelchair. It also means there is no safe access for us to our nearest cycle track entrance on Railway terrace (Staple Hill station). There’s also no way to get safely to Hillfields or Kingswood if you’re coming from the Fishponds side, as you have to cross a bridge over the cycle track and there is no pavement on our side of the road. You have to cross the road to be able to go across the bridge. This means no safe route to Hillfields library, Hillfields park or to Kingswood if you live on the Fishponds side of Thicket Road. Please put something in place as there are loads of kids in this area and it’s a dangerous road to try and run across.
